Floristry - designs for parties and events - beginners/improvers

UPDATED 20150626 15:21:03

The course will cover a range of designs for different uses and settings, suitable for both home or venue decoration. These will include centrepieces, table designs and hanging constructions such as a flower ball and simple garland. We will explore a range of design styles from an informal country look through to contemporary minimal.

Entry requirements

You will need to bring your own flowers & foliage for each session, in addition to some items of florist's materials that may not be covered by the basic fee. The approximate cost will be £10-£15 per week. You will also need a pair of strong scissors with sharp blades. All materials will either be discussed during the first session of the course, or you may be contacted in advance with a materials requirements list for the first session.
